Christopher Nolan’s Tenet gets a new trailer

May 22, 2020 by Gary Collinson

Warner. Bros has debuted a new trailer for director Christopher Nolan’s upcoming sci-fi thriller Tenet which confirms that the studio still plans a theatrical release for the movie this July; watch the trailer here and let us know whether you plan to venture out to cinemas should this stick to its date…

SEE ALSO: Christopher Nolan’s big money deal with Warner Bros. could explain Tenet’s still-planned July release

Armed with only one word – Tenet – and fighting for the survival of the entire world, the Protagonist journeys through a twilight world of international espionage on a mission that will unfold in something beyond real time. Not time travel. Inversion.

Tenet sees Christopher Nolan directing a cast that includes John David Washington, Robert Pattinson, Elizabeth Debicki, Dimple Kapadia, Aaron Taylor-Johnson, Clémence Poésy, Michael Caine and Kenneth Branagh.

Tenet is set for release on July 17th 2020.
